1. What Are Peptides?

Peptides are short chains of amino acids that serve various biological functions in the body. They play crucial roles in signaling pathways, hormone regulation, and even tissue repair. In the context of pharmaceuticals, peptides can enhance drug delivery, affect drug metabolism, and modulate biological responses.
